This stunning silver vinaigrette, crafted by renowned silversmith Samuel Pemberton in Birmingham in 1807, showcases the exquisite Georgian style. Its uniquely curved design adds a touch of sophistication to any collection. Made of solid silver, this antique piece is a must-have for any lover of fine silverware. The vinaigrette is in excellent condition, with no visible wear or damage. It is a true testament to the craftsmanship of Pemberton and the Georgian era.
